Hi, during a test with piuparts I noticed your package left unowned files on the system after purge, which is a violation of policy 6.8 (or 10.8): http://www.debian.org/doc/debian-policy/ch-maintainerscripts.html#s-removedetails Filing this as important as having a piuparts clean archive is a release goal since lenny. >From the attached log (scroll to the bottom...): 0m24.2s ERROR: WARN: Broken symlinks: /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xrat -> susv3/xrat /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xbd -> susv3/basedefs /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xcu -> susv3/utilities /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xsh -> susv3/functions 0m25.5s ERROR: FAIL: Package purging left files on system: /usr/share/doc/susv3 owned by: susv3 /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xbd not owned /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xcu not owned /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xrat not owned /usr/share/doc/susv3/susv3xsh not owned The archive that gets downloaded and extracted contains the susv3 directory (which gets cleaned up) and the susv3x* symlinks which are currently missed in the cleanup. cheers, Andreas
